Andy's Towing is currently hiring a HD Tow Truck Operator and Semi driver for a full time shift. Requires previous experience, or a minimum of a class A CDL. Applicant must live within a 10-15 minute drive of our shop.
We are a professional and reliable towing service specializing in heavy duty recovery and wheel lift towing for cars, motorhomes, and motorcycles. We travel nationwide offering a full range of towing capabilities. Employees receive, Health and Dental insurance, Life insurance, Paid time off, and Retirement plan options
Tow Truck Operators Responsibilities
- Haul equipment, Landoll trailers and flatbeds
- Tow and haul with HD wreckers and Tractor Trailers.
- Inspect company vehicles and maintain all equipment in compliance with safety standards
- Interact with customers in a friendly professional manner
- Assist with on-call one a weekend a month, and 1 day per week
Tow Truck Operators Qualifications
- Valid Driver's License and acceptable driving record
- Minimum 3 years hauling or driving experience preferred
- Able to pass drug screen, background check, and DOT physical requirements
- Strong communication skills
- Mechanical ability and troubleshooting skills
- Basic truck knowledge preferred
- Must be highly motivated
